GS7B036981DDT Description

GS7B036981DDT Description

The GS7B036981DDT from TT Electronics/IRC is a high-precision 14-pin narrow SOIC ceramic resistor network designed for demanding circuit applications. This bussed (BUS) configuration integrates 13 thin-film resistors with a 6.98KΩ resistance value, offering an absolute tolerance of ±0.5% and a ratio tolerance of ±0.5%. Encased in a rectangular ceramic SOIC package, it ensures superior thermal stability and mechanical robustness. With a ±25ppm/°C temperature coefficient, it maintains consistent performance across a wide temperature range (70°C to 125°C). The device is rated for 100V maximum voltage and delivers 0.7W total power dissipation (0.05W per resistor), making it suitable for precision analog and digital systems.

GS7B036981DDT Features

  • High Precision: Tight tolerances (±0.5%) and low TCR (±25ppm/°C) ensure minimal drift in critical applications.
  • Robust Construction: Ceramic case and gull-wing termination enhance durability and solderability in surface-mount (SMD) designs.
  • Optimized Layout: 14-pin SOIC package with 1.27mm terminal pitch and compact dimensions (8.66mm x 5.99mm x 1.45mm) saves PCB space.
  • Wide Operating Range: Derated power capability up to 125°C suits automotive and industrial environments (though not PPAP/Automotive certified).
  • Bussed Design: Simplifies circuit routing for voltage division, pull-up/down networks, and signal conditioning.
